5 Benefits of Remote Video Production for Industrial Manufacturing Companies

Video marketing is an increasingly popular way for businesses of all sizes to reach their target audiences and achieve their marketing goals. But for industrial manufacturing companies, video production can be a challenge. After all, the industry is known for its complex products and processes, which can be difficult to explain in a visually appealing way.

That’s where remote video production comes in. Remote video production is a process of creating high-quality videos without the need to be physically present on-site. This is done using specialized equipment and software to capture footage and edit it remotely.

Remote video production allows businesses to create high-quality videos without booking expensive studio time. Instead, businesses can work with remote video production companies to help them create videos from anywhere worldwide.

Here are five benefits of remote video production for industrial manufacturing companies:

Increased reach and engagement

Video is one of the most engaging forms of content available. In fact, according to a recent study, 85% of consumers say they would be more likely to watch a video than read a blog post. When it comes to industrial manufacturing products and services, video can be especially effective at explaining complex concepts and processes clearly and concisely.

Using remote video production, industrial manufacturing companies can create high-quality videos that can be shared on their website, social media channels, and other online platforms. This can help them to reach a wider audience and engage potential customers in a more meaningful way.

Reduced costs

One of the biggest benefits of remote video production is its cost-effectiveness. Traditional video production can be expensive, especially for industrial manufacturing companies that must produce videos showcasing their complex products and processes. However, remote video production can be much more cost-effective.

With remote video production, businesses can save money on travel expenses, equipment rental, and studio fees. They can also work with remote video producers who offer competitive rates.

Increased flexibility and speed

Remote video production is also more flexible and faster than traditional video production. With remote video production, businesses can create videos on their own schedule and at their own pace. They can also make changes to videos quickly and easily without worrying about additional costs.

This flexibility and speed can be a major advantage for industrial manufacturing companies, which often need to create videos quickly and on demand. For example, an industrial manufacturing company may need to create a video to explain a new product or service or to provide training to its employees. With remote video production, the company can create these videos quickly and easily without worrying about the logistics of traditional video production.

Access to a broader pool of talent

When working with a traditional video production company, businesses are limited to the talent available in their local area. However, with remote video production, businesses can work with remote video production companies worldwide. This gives them access to a broader talent pool and allows them to find the perfect video producer for their needs.

training video

This access to a global talent pool can be a major advantage for industrial manufacturing companies, which often require videos that showcase their complex products and processes. For example, A company manufacturing complex machinery can use remote video production to create training videos for its customers and employees. These videos can be used to explain how to operate the machinery safely and efficiently. The company can find a remote video production company with experience creating training videos for industrial manufacturing companies.

Improved communication and collaboration

Remote video production can also help industrial manufacturing companies to improve communication and collaboration with their customers and suppliers. Using remote video production, industrial manufacturing companies can create training videos, provide technical support, and improve communication and collaboration.

For example, an industrial manufacturing company can use remote video production to provide technical support to its customers and suppliers. If a customer or supplier is having a problem with a machine, the company can send them a video that explains how to solve the problem. Or, the company can provide live video support to help the customer or supplier troubleshoot the problem.

Conclusion

Remote video production is a valuable tool for industrial manufacturing companies that want to create high-quality videos without the need to hire a traditional video production crew or book expensive studio time. By using remote video production, industrial manufacturing companies can save money, increase their reach and engagement, and improve their communication and collaboration efforts.

If you are an industrial manufacturing company considering using remote video production, be sure to research and choose a reputable remote video production company. You should also ensure that you have a clear vision for your video and communicate your goals to your remote video producer early on.
